Overview

Oxostephanine is a **naturally occurring aporphine alkaloid** isolated from various plants of the genus **Stephania** (notably Stephania dielsiana and Stephania venosa). It is characterized as an inhibitor of **Aurora kinases** (Aurora A, B, and C), which are crucial enzymes involved in cell division. Oxostephanine works by preventing histone H3 phosphorylation at serine 10, inducing mislocalization of Aurora B, and resulting in aneuploidy. It exhibits selective **cytotoxicity against cancer cells**, including ovarian, breast, hepatocellular, leukemia, and other tumor cell lines, while showing minimal toxicity to normal cells. In addition to its anti-mitotic effects, oxostephanine also **inhibits angiogenesis** by attenuating migration and tube formation of endothelial cells. The molecule has not reached clinical application and remains in preclinical research phases, but it is seen as a lead compound for cancer therapy targeting both Aurora kinases and tumor angiogenesis[1][3][4][6].
